The LTPP (Long-term Pavement Performance) data of a pavement are considered useful in many evaluation processes, such as prediction, design, construction, the effect of maintenance, and new methods/ materials. Because of this, there is a need for long-term research and a systematic management of the results. In this study, the LTPP classification system has been reestablished to analyze the performance of maintenance sections. A total of 197 GPS (General Pavement Studies) and 19 SPS (Specific Pavement Studies) were evaluated in terms of functionality, structure, and safety, and were subjected also to a field study. The LTPP D/B Database) was created by entering the evaluated results in the existing LTPP tracing survey system. The LTTP analysis of the asphalt LTPP data indicated a greater HPCI decrease in repair and maintenance sections than the new pavement section. Furthermore, an evaluation of the early-age performance of cement concrete bridge deck pavements was conducted using the LTPP D/B.
